Moody's downgrades top US lendersMOODY'S on Monday downgraded the long-term ratings of top American lenders such as JP Morgan Chase, Bank of America (BofA) and Wells Fargo after pushing the United States out of top triple-A rating club over its burgeoning $36-trillion debt.
Long-term US borrowing costs surged to their highest level since late 2023 on Monday, as a fresh downgrade of the country’s credit rating and new fiscal legislation pushed bond markets into retreat and revived investor concerns over the sustainability of American debt, the Financial Times reported.
